摘要
Recent investigation has shown that the permanent magnet synchronous motor (PMSM) may have chaotic behaviors for cortain values of parameters or under certain working conditions, which threatens the secure and stable operation of motor-driven. Hence, it is important to study methods of controlling or suppressing chaos in PMSM. Using the exact linearization theory of differential geometry, a law of controlling chaos in PMSM is deduced in this paper, and then, the process of controlling is simulated and analyzed. Theoretical analysis and simulation results show that the deduced control law is effective and its control property is better than that of other methods. Our results may help to maintain the system's secure operation.
